Were Once

I was once,
But now am not.
Was weak,
But now,
I'm stronger.
I sleep alone,
But do not dream.
The night can't be much longer.

Tears may blind,
And hold you still,
Eyes shut,
Against the light ,
They crust,
When dry.
Just let them go,
To soothe another night.

You were once,
But now are not.
Were weak,
But now,
You're stronger.
Let those tears,
Turn dry as dust,
No love, therefore no trust.
